[post_page_title]Foreshadowing newspaper headlines[/post_page_title]

Throughout Inside Out, Anger and some other emotions are often reading the newspaper. The headlines are used to describe what’s currently happening, or give clever hints about the plot and Riley’s emotional state.

Foreshadowing newspaper headlines

Some are very obvious, such as the one saying “the future is shaky” right when Riley is moving to her new home in San Francisco and the emotions are talking about earthquakes. Others you have to be more eagle-eyed to spot. For example, in smaller letters on the backside of the newspaper Disgust is holding it says “why does everything smell funny?”. This is foreshadowing what will happen when Riley enters the new home, and Disgust thinks it smells weird.
